Terahertz cavity optomechanics using a topological nanophononic superlattice.

Published in 2022 at "Nanoscale"

DOI: 10.1039/d2nr03376c

Abstract: Cavity optomechanical systems operating at the quantum ground state provide a novel way for the ultrasensitive measurement of mass and displacement and provide a new toolbox for emerging quantum information technologies. The high-frequency optomechanical devices… read more here.
